Interest galore for Go Otago

Despite the economic downturn, organisers are still expecting more than 100 stallholders and several thousand members of the public to take part in next year's Go Otago family fun day.

Organisers have announced the next of the Go Otago events, which are held every two years, will take place, as usual, at the Taieri Agricultural Park on Otago Anniversary Day, Sunday, March 21, next year.

Event co-ordinator Victoria Bunton, of Sequel Events, said organisers were already taking registrations and seeking support from stallholders, businesses and entertainers.

Stallholder charges and admission prices were being kept low, and Otago-based businesses and organisations were again keen to participate, appreciating this was a cost-effective way of publicising their goods and services, given the economic downturn, she said.

The popular Big Dig children's event, in which children dig through sawdust seeking tags which are redeemable for prizes, will return next year, she said.

Go Otago is run through a charitable trust which aims to uplift and inspire Otago people to celebrate Anniversary Day.
